The Samsung Galaxy Tab 7.7 receives a Paranoid Android 4.1.2 JZO54K Jelly Bean ROM. This is based on the Android Open Source Project (AOSP). There is no word, so far, on the official Android 4.1 (Jelly Bean) firmware update for the Galaxy Tab 7.7. Therefore, interested users may update their device to Jelly Bean with Paranoid Android 4.1.2 JZO54K custom firmware.

IBTimes UK will not be held responsible for damage to the device during installation. Remember this ROM and procedure is compatible only with the Galaxy Tab 7.7 (P6800).

Requirements: Ensure you have installed appropriate USB drivers for the Galaxy Tab 7.7 and that USB debugging mode is enabled. Also ensure the tablet's battery has a charge of at least 80 percent and all important data is backed-up. Finally, ensure the Galaxy Tab 7.7 is factory unlocked, rooted and has ClockWorkMod (CWM) Recovery installed.

To Install Paranoid Android 4.1.2 JZO54K Jelly Bean ROM on Galaxy Tab 7.7:

  • Download CM10 Jelly Bean Android 4.1.2ROMand GoogleAppsfiles to computer
  • Connect device to computer using USB cable and copy Android 4.1.2 ROM and Google Apps zip files to device's SD card
  • Switch tablet off and enter Recovery Mode (to do so, press and hold Volume Up, Home and Power buttons)
  • In CWM Recovery, wipe all data and then scroll to and select Flash Zip from SD Card
  • Now, select Choose Zip from SD card
  • Navigate to and select Android 4.1.2 ROM zip file. Tap Yes to confirm installation
  • Repeat step to install Google Apps package
  • After installation, go to +++++Go Back and reboot tablet by choosing Reboot System Now from recovery menu

Paranoid Android 4.1.2 JZO54K Jelly Bean ROM has now been installed on the Galaxy Tab 7.7 P6800.
